Abstract (EN)

Environment affects how we think, feel and behave. It shapes our habits, expectations of normality and values. Affect human physically and psychologically, it can support and nourish physical, mental and social development. In healthcare, Positive environmental stimulation can promote patient well-being by reducing stress or negative feelings. An increasing body of research shows that hospital interior design has an important impact on healthcare consequences, but there is a limited of research’s on children’s pediatrics hospitals, although research is often difficult for designers to understand and apply in decision making. While improving children’s patient experience didn’t receive the attention that it needs to make a thoughtful progress. The primary goal of this dissertation is to develop design requirements in pediatric hospitals as a holistic healing environment. This based on the principle of reducing patient stress by understanding children’s experience in the hospital environment, also to investigate the role of the physical environment in the patient’s feelings and well-being. This study is vital as it explains what the child healthcare environment should constitute to support them. To develop the healing environment in the pediatric setting, this research starts with an extensive literature review about interior space elements in pediatric, children’s needs, indoor healing environment and the design requirements in pediatric settings. Following with an analysis for queen Rania hospital for children, using interviews, observations, and questionnaire conducted with patients, parents, and doctors to complement what was found in the literature. The data found in the case study were used to conceptualize more richly a holistic healing environment for children’s in pediatric settings and improve a future development recommendation for Queen Rania Hospital for children in Jordan. Therefore, the significance of this study is to organize design guideline in a pediatric hospital setting, by coming up with influence facture for design and research practices in the pediatric healthcare environment.
